In the late 1980's a friend of mine bought one. He was a Lebanese Christian
desperate for news from the area. He had a Grundig, I think it was a 650,
which had great ergonomics and great sound, but was a little weak in
sensitivity.

He bought one of these units and was never happy with it. It came with a
coax cable and he had it up as high as the cable would allow. I lent him
an Ameco PT-3, which did a much better job.

Right, mine has plastic side panels; the one for sale has wood side
panels and a different paint color, so it would be several years
earlier in vintage, probably early 80s or late 70s. Coax might be
cooked if it was outside a lot.
